Summary Of Responsibilities:

Provide technical support to external and internal customers relating to personal computers and desktop applications. Evaluate functional requirements and support on-going effective utilization of applications. This role requires external vendor interactions for support of IT service delivery.

Key Job Responsibilities:

  • Support Windows and Mac desktop applications, including user interface, word processing, spreadsheet, database and application system integration tools.
  • Set up, upgrade and install desktops and laptops. Configure, test, and install hardware, operating systems, peripherals and application software. Solid understanding of PC Imaging concepts and systems.
  • Provide desktop technical support to all external and internal customers. Evaluate desktop (personal computers, printers, faxes, etc.) requirements and issues; and identify and recommend/implement corrective action.
  • Assist IT applications group in support of administrative applications including Office 365, Adobe Cloud Services, etc.
  • Support VOIP phone system for call center.
  • Support IT service requests and hardware procurement including New Hire setups and Separation removals. Work closely with the Network and System engineers (Regional & Global) in supporting the day-to-day operations of IT infrastructure. Utilize and have solid understanding for using IT Service Management tools & ticketing systems.
  • Provide administration and support of: Active Directory, DNS, DHCP, etc. ShoreTel Telephony systems
  • Communicate project/request status and issues to IT management and IT customers. Notify management of issues and recommended solutions to ensure projects are completed, on-time, on-budget, and meeting project requirements from the business customer (in scope).
  • Develop/identify training manuals and in-person sessions; coordinate training of users on desktop applications. Responsible for keeping support documentation current and published for team collaboration.
  • Maintain up-to-date knowledge and awareness of company labs and desktop application products and trends.
  • Support Microsoft Azure Cloud and Mitel phone system.
  • Undertake responsibility and authority to identify departures from the quality system or test procedures and document such observations in accordance with the prescribed complaint system.
  • Lead and/or assist with projects including new site implementations related to networking, computer/printer connectivity, and telephony.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.

Required Education And Experience:

  • Minimum of 1-3 years of relevant experience.
  • Understanding of networking concepts and VOIP phone system setup.
  • Have a broad knowledge of personal computers (Windows and Mac), both hardware and software, preferably in a Microsoft network environment.
  • Have a general knowledge of the Internet and related services such as e-mail and be able to assist users.
  • Ability to configure, install and troubleshoot hardware and peripherals is required.
  • Have a broad knowledge of Windows, Microsoft Office 365 and Mac. Technical certifications a plus.
  • Excellent verbal and written skills are required to deliver exceptional customer service.
